Marco Island - Saltwater Fishing Report
Fishing has been excellent. Redfish are everywhere and the bait is coming down the beaches and making its way into the islands.
Double digit days with redfish are for the most part a no brainer. Live bait, jigs, flies, and lures are all taking their share of redfish. Most of them are in the slot with quite a few oversized fish on each outing.
There are plenty of snook as well. Trout and jacks are rounding out the catch. There are a few large tarpon about blasting mullet schools that are starting to ball up.
